    1....what a tangled web we weave... (教材第8页)
    我们须得织就一张错综复杂的网……
    ◆What引导感叹句。感叹句是用来表达说话者说话时的惊异、喜悦、愤怒、气愤等思想感情的句子。其结构常由感叹词“What(How)+感叹的部分+主语+谓语!”构成。感叹句的结构:
    (1)由感叹词what引导的感叹句。
    what修饰名词或名词短语,有以下两种形式:
    What+a(an)+(形容词)+单数可数名词+主语+谓语!
    What an apple this is!
    What+(形容词)+可数名词复数或不可数名词+主语+谓语!
    What kind women they are!
    (2)由How引导的感叹句。
    how用来修饰形容词、副词或动词。其结构是:How+形容词(副词)+主语+谓语!
    注意:当how修饰动词时,动词不跟着感叹词提到主语之前。
    (3)what与how引导的感叹句,一般情况下可以相互转换,转换后意义不变。
    What an interesting story it is!=How interesting the story is!
    (4)在口语中,感叹句的主语和谓语常常省略。
    How disappointed!

    2.If the latter,don’t you think your parents would want to listen to you and understand your feelings?
    (教材第9页)
    如果你选择隐瞒,难道你不觉得其实父母希望听你倾诉从而理解你的真实感受吗?
    If the latter是If it is the latter 的省略形式。一些状语从句如时间状语从句、条件状语从句、让步状语从句、比较状语从句等中存在的省略问题,可以归纳为以下两点:
    (1)when,while,if,as if,although/though,as,until,once,whether,unless,where等引导的从句中,如果其谓语为be,而主语与主句的主语相同时,则从句的主语和be可省略。有时从句的主语为it时,也可省略it或从句中的有关成分。如:
    If (it is) possible,this machine can be fixed at once.
    可能的话,这台机器会立即修好。
    (2)than,as,no matter what/who等后面成分的省略。如:
    We do not use more materials than (it is) necessary.
    我们不用过多的材料。

    True friendship is like sound health; the value of it is seldom known until it is lost.
    —Charles Caleb Colton
    Just like in any other relationship,arguments and fights are also a part of friendship.You will hardly find friends who have never fought with one another.Whatever the reason is,if a person feels that he is responsible for creating the differences,it is important that he apologises to his friend.
    Though you can use the email,text messages or chat for expressing your apology,the good old way of saying sorry to your friend through a letter will surely have a great effect on him.This will make your friend realise that your efforts of saying sorry are genuine and you really care for him.
    Points to Remember:
    Timing:Write the letter at the proper time.It is not advisable to put it off for too long.
    Words:While writing the letter,what matters the most is that you truly feel sorry.
    Sequence:Always begin by apologising and saying sorry for your mistake.Then explain to him your side of the story.In the third and last paragraph,talk about what his friendship means to you and make a promise of not repeating the mistake.
    Delivery:You can either post it or deliver the letter personally or through someone else.You can also keep it at a location where your friend will be able to find it easily.
    Some people may try to point out the friend’s mistake while writing the letter.Avoid this completely,as it can make matters worse.The letter has to be brief and should only talk about the subject that has led to your apology.Keep patient and do not expect immediate results.In some cases,it may take time for the person to forgive and forget.

    We all have some people whom we respect very much,like our family members,our friends or our teachers.
    Respect often means different things to different people.There are several aspects that many people can agree on,though.For example,at its most basic level,respect means being kind and considerate to others.
    Respect can take many forms.Don’t make fun of others.Put yourself in other
    people’s shoes and think about how they feel.Remember the Golden Rule:treat others the same way you’d want to be treated.
    Respect is important because it sets the proper stage for all our human interactions.Friendship,love,and even basic communication must all start with respect.
    Everyone wants to be respected.To get respect,though,you must also show respect for others.It’s always a two-way street.You can’t be impolite to others and expect respect in return.
    It’s easy to show respect.Be polite.Look for the best in people rather than concentrating on their mistakes.Show compassion to others and try to put their interests before your own.Make others comfortable when they’re uneasy.Help out whenever you can.When you pay it forward,amazing things can happen.
    And be respectful to everyone.The world is an unbelievably huge place filled with billions of people,each one of whom is unique and special.And they all deserve your respect!
    Be careful,though.Not everyone will show you respect all the time.In fact,
    you’ll probably see examples of impolite behaviour each and every day.How you respond to impolite behaviour,though,can make a huge difference.
    If you choose to respond to impolite behaviour by acting rudely yourself,
    you’ve gained nothing.You’ve only continued the pattern of impolite behaviour and set a bad example.Instead,act respectfully and set a good example.Consistently acting respectfully might just help others learn from your example!
